Choosing a Bar

There are many steps to choosing the right LED light bar. First, you need to decide how and why you want to use it. Then, you need to determine the size and shape of the bar that will work best for your vehicle and your driving needs.

Finally, you need to decide on a color. White is the most popular choice because it provides LED Light Bars a bright, crisp light that can easily illuminate the road ahead of you. However, some people prefer amber lights because they are less reflective and can help them navigate in bad weather conditions.

Another important thing to consider is the brightness of the LEDs in your light bar. The higher the lumens, the brighter it will be.

It is also important to choose a light bar that is durable and resistant to water, dust, and dirt. This will ensure that your lights will last longer and remain in good condition for a long time. Lastly, look for a manufacturer that offers a warranty on their products. This will give you peace of mind if something goes wrong with your lights.

Choosing the Shape

There are two options for the shape of an LED light bar: curved or straight. Each one has advantages depending on how and where you plan on using the light bar. The deciding factor will usually come down to personal preference and which shape looks the best on your vehicle.

The most common light bars are a single row of LEDs, but there are also dual-row models available. These offer a more powerful lighting system with increased design options. They are more expensive, but the added power can be worth the investment.

Most light bars are designed to be mounted on the top of your truck, but some are also designed to mount underneath the bumper or above the windshield. They are also available in a wide range of colors, shapes, and sizes to suit any style or vehicle.

A quality LED light bar will illuminate a large swath of the road, which can help you identify hazards that may be lurking in the dark. They can also help you to spot deer or other animals in the side brush.

Choosing the Color

LED Light Bars come in various colors, which can have an impact on how they are used. White bars, for example, are popular because they provide excellent visibility in a wide range of conditions. However, other colors such as amber may be better for use in situations where it’s important to attract attention.

One of the most important aspects of choosing an LED light bar is its beam pattern. It can be a spot pattern, a flood pattern, or a combination of both. The quality of the diodes also plays a role in how well a light bar projects its beam. Some companies, like Rigid Industries, use high-quality Cree LEDs that project a brighter and more focused light. Others, such as Phillips, offer lower-quality LEDs that don’t project as well.

It’s also important to check local laws regarding the use of LED lights on vehicles. In some states, it is illegal to install certain LED light bars because they can blind other drivers. Those who do not follow the rules may be cited or fined for the infraction.
